Lemon Orange

Lemon is a kind of orange that usually used as beverage that mixed with others like as an ingredient on tea drink. Lemon also often use to eliminate the fishy smell of the fish. Lemon is easy to grow but can't eat directly because the taste too sour. Lemon is grown most successfully in mild coastal climatic region, like in south Asian countries as Indonesia, Malaysia, Thailand and Vietnam.

Lemon trees are similar to orange tree, have longevity to orange trees. Propagation and cultivation are also similar to orange, although lemon profit more from heavily pruning. The shape of Lemon fruit is ellipsoid, often with a neck on the stem (peduncle) end and a nipple on the other stylar.

Lemon product also can be produced a juice that contain of 30 to 45 percent depending on the variety, climate, maturity and storage. Lemon fruit have specific fragrant with yellow flower, the acidic fruit is an important source of C Vitamin.
